Let's talk style: Roman pizza is not your floppy Neapolitan mess that folds into a pizza burrito the moment it hits your plate. No no, Roman pizza stands its ground. It's a little thicker and definitely crunchier. You don't need to roll it, cradle it, or whisper encouragement. It just is. And I love it more than I probably should.     The best bakers in Testaccio, hands down. If you're living in the area, it's a great spot to pick…read moreup the daily loaf, and you have a pretty good choice here from local favourites like "pane lariano", to prokorn and other rye / cereal mixes, as well as Italian lava bread, rolls and cobs. This is also an ideal spot for pizza by the slice, baked here freshly, with a huge variety on offer. Naturally, Farinando stays open at lunchtimes and if pizza by the slice isn't your thing, you can also get small snack pizzas and even a porchetta sandwich. The confectioner's counter is pretty good too - lots of biscuits and cakes on offer here, although the prices are high. Excellent seasonal products can be found here however, especially at Easter and Christmas. The handsome fridges at the back are also full of milk and other food items so it works as an emergency shopping spot in case you run out of pasta or Nutella. The staff are friendly and manage to serve long queues keeping everyone in a fairly good mood! Recommended.
